Power Circuit Inspection
1. |
Disconnect the Inhibitor switch connector.
|
2. |
Ignition KEY "ON"" & Engine "OFF".
|
3. |
Measure voltge between supplied power and ground at inhibitor
circuit.
|
Signal Circuit Inspection
1. |
Connect the Inhibitor switch connector.
|
2. |
Ignition KEY "ON" & Engine "OFF".
|
3. |
Measure voltages between each terminal and chassis ground during
shift lever changed "P, R, N, D".
